Course Content

• Introduction to Disability Rights and the Social Model of Disability
• Disability Policy Frameworks and Legislation (including international human rights)
• Understanding Disability Diversity and Intersectionality
• Advocacy Skills and Techniques for Disability Policy Change
• Community Organizing and Grassroots Advocacy for Disability Rights
• Research Methods for Disability Policy Analysis
• Effective Communication and Public Speaking for Disability Advocates
• Disability Policy Advocacy: Working with Government and Stakeholders
• Monitoring and Evaluation of Disability Policies and Programmes
• Ethical Considerations in Disability Policy Advocacy

A Certificate Programme in Disability Policy Advocacy is increasingly significant in today's UK market. The UK government aims for a more inclusive society, yet challenges persist. Over 14 million people in the UK live with a disability, representing approximately 1 in 5 of the population. This substantial population necessitates effective advocacy to ensure their rights are protected and their needs met.
